The auction is in line with the development strategy laid out by China United Telecommunications Corporation (Unicom Group), a mobile telecoms service provider that was suggested to take over China Netcom Group in the nation's telecoms industry reshuffle, said an executive for China Netcom Group.
The planned merger between Unicom Group and China Netcom Group is going on smoothly, according to the executive.
The fixed-line telecoms operator is the parent company of China Netcom Group Corporation (Hong Kong) Ltd. (SEHK: 0906 and NYSE: CN, China Netcom). The publicly-traded company, which will merge with China Unicom Ltd. (NYSE: CHU, HKSE: 0762 and SHSE: 600050), was scheduled to get delisted from the Hong Kong and New York bourses on October 15.
